public abstract class TemplateElement extends TemplateObject implements javax.swing.tree.TreeNode
| Constructor and Description |
|---|
TemplateElement() |
| Modifier and Type | Method and Description |
|---|---|
java.util.Enumeration |
children() |
boolean |
getAllowsChildren() |
javax.swing.tree.TreeNode |
getChildAt(int index) |
int |
getChildCount() |
TemplateSequenceModel |
getChildNodes() |
abstract java.lang.String |
getDescription() |
int |
getIndex(javax.swing.tree.TreeNode node) |
java.lang.String |
getNodeName() |
java.lang.String |
getNodeNamespace() |
java.lang.String |
getNodeType() |
javax.swing.tree.TreeNode |
getParent() |
TemplateNodeModel |
getParentNode() |
boolean |
isLeaf() |
void |
setChildAt(int index,
TemplateElement element) |
contains, getBeginColumn, getBeginLine, getCanonicalForm, getEndColumn, getEndLine, getEndLocation, getEndLocationQuoted, getSource, getStartLocation, getStartLocationQuoted, getTemplate, toStringpublic abstract java.lang.String getDescription()
public TemplateNodeModel getParentNode()
public java.lang.String getNodeNamespace()
public java.lang.String getNodeType()
public TemplateSequenceModel getChildNodes()
public java.lang.String getNodeName()
public boolean isLeaf()
isLeaf in interface javax.swing.tree.TreeNodepublic boolean getAllowsChildren()
getAllowsChildren in interface javax.swing.tree.TreeNodepublic int getIndex(javax.swing.tree.TreeNode node)
getIndex in interface javax.swing.tree.TreeNodepublic int getChildCount()
getChildCount in interface javax.swing.tree.TreeNodepublic java.util.Enumeration children()
children in interface javax.swing.tree.TreeNodepublic javax.swing.tree.TreeNode getChildAt(int index)
getChildAt in interface javax.swing.tree.TreeNodepublic void setChildAt(int index,
TemplateElement element)
public javax.swing.tree.TreeNode getParent()
getParent in interface javax.swing.tree.TreeNode